Ranga Reddy Raptors hit century mark as Day 4 of TJBL delivers exciting action

Ranga Reddy Raptors hit century mark as Day 4 of TJBL delivers exciting action

 

Hyderabad, June 24 The Telangana Junior Basketball League (TJBL), currently underway at the Vijayabhaskar Reddy Indoor Stadium (KVRIS), Yousufguda, Hyderabad, continued to witness thrilling contests on Day 4 (Monday), as young basketball players from across the state showcased their talent, determination and competitive spirit.

The league, which aims to create a professional pathway for emerging basketball talent in Telangana, will continue until June 28, with matches being played daily from 5:00 PM to 10:00 PM.

The day’s action began with the Under-15 Girls encounter in which Warangal Stallions defeated Ranga Reddy Raptors 52-38 with a strong all-round performance.

In the Under-15 Boys category, Vikarabad Mambas edged past Nalgonda Speed Strikers in a high-scoring contest, registering a 90-81 victory.

The Under-18 Girls match witnessed Nizam Royals overcoming Hyderabad Hurricanes 56-44 to secure an impressive win.

The final match of the day produced the highest score of the evening as Ranga Reddy Raptors defeated Warangal Stallions 100-76 in the Under-18 Boys category, delighting spectators with an attacking display.

As the league progresses, the competition is becoming increasingly intense, with teams battling hard for supremacy and young players gaining valuable exposure through structured, high-quality competition.

The league action will continue on Wednesday, June 24, 2026. In the Under-15 Girls Pool B match, Nalgonda Speed Strikers will take on Hyderabad Hurricanes at 6:00 PM. This will be followed by the Under-15 Boys Pool B encounter between Warangal Stallions and Hyderabad Hurricanes at 7:00 PM.
